Section C Objectives and activities
Summary of the objects of the charity set out in its governing document
The object of the Society shall be to promote, develop and maintain public education in and appreciation of the art and science of music in all its aspects by the presentation of public concerts and recitals and by such other ways as the Society through its Committee shall determine from time to time.

In achieving its objectives, the choir continues to increase its repertoire, attracts excellent audience numbers and maintains a healthy balance sheet. In addition, it continues to offer choral scholarships to local young people to enable them to advance their musical education. In return they perform as part of the main choir including undertaking some solo work.

Section D Achievements and performance
Summary of the main achievements of the charity during the year
Main Works performed:
November 2021 Concert
Gloria! A Celebratory 40th Anniversary Concert including:
-
Gloria RV 589, Vivaldi
-
Coronation Mass K317, Mozart
-
The King Shall Rejoice (Coronation Anthem), Handel
Music Festival 2022
A Song for Mary including:
-
Magnificat in D, J S Bach
-
Regina Coeli, W A Mozart
-
Maria Theresa Mass, Joseph Haydn
Other concerts
- Summer concert: A Platinum Jubilee Celebration with the Free University of Amsterdam Chamber Choir
